Great Britain win the SailGP grand final in Abu Dhabi to claim their first overall title and the $2m (£1.5m) winners’ prize.
Source link
GB win Abu Dhabi final to claim first SailGP title
Great Britain win the SailGP grand final in Abu Dhabi to claim their first overall title and the $2m (£1.5m) winners’ prize.
Source link